Címkék nyomtatása Excelben Word nélkül (egyszerű lépésekkel)

  • Ossza Meg Ezt
Hugh West

A Microsoft Excelből történő címkenyomtatás szokásos folyamata magában foglalja a táblázatok Microsoft Worddel történő levelezéses összevonását. Néhányan azonban jobban szeretik az összes feladatot Excelen belül elvégezni. Szerencsére van egy módja annak, hogy a címkéket Excelben nyomtassa ki anélkül, hogy a Worddel foglalkozna. Ez a bemutató arra összpontosít, hogyan lehet ezt megvalósítani.

Gyakorlati munkafüzet letöltése

Az alábbi linkről letöltheti a munkafüzetet az adatkészlettel és a bemutatóhoz használt makróval, és sablonként használhatja.

Címkék nyomtatása Word nélkül.xlsm

Ez a nyomtatható címkéket tartalmazó fájl.

Címkék nyomtatása Word nélkül.pdf

Lépésről lépésre történő eljárás címkék nyomtatásához Excelben Word nélkül

A címre. címkék nyomtatása közvetlenül az Excelből a Microsoft Word használata nélkül, csak ki kell nyomtatnunk az Excel táblázatot a megfelelő címkemérettel. A cellaméretet a címkemérethez illeszkedő módon tudjuk átalakítani. VBA kódot fogunk használni a feladat elvégzéséhez.

Először is tegyük fel, hogy a következő adatkészlettel rendelkezünk.

Az egyes adatokat először címkékké alakítjuk, majd a Word segítsége nélkül kinyomtatjuk őket az Excelben.

A Microsoft Visual Basic for Applications (VBA) Excelben történő használatához először a következőre van szüksége Fejlesztő Kattintson ide, hogy megnézze, hogyan lehet megjeleníti a Fejlesztő lapot a szalagban Ha ez megvan, kövesse az általunk bemutatott lépéseket, hogy ezeket a címkéket Word nélkül nyomtassa ki az Excelben.

1. lépés: Adatok másolása új lapra

A VBA-kód kiválasztása itt csak akkor működik megfelelően, ha a cellabejegyzések a cellából A1 Tehát először az összes címkét tartalmazó adathalmazunkat kell ily módon elrendeznünk. Abban az esetben, ha az adathalmazunk nem a cellában kezdődik, hanem bárhol máshol. A1 , mint a miénk, amely a sejteknél kezdődött B5 , először másolja át őket egy új táblázatba, és tegye őket a legelejére. Valahogy így kell kinéznie.

Most már készen kell állnia a VBA kóddal való munkára.

2. lépés: VBA kód beillesztése

Ezután be kell illesztenünk a VBA kódot, hogy a címkéket a kívánt méretre és alakra igazítsuk. A VBA kód beillesztéséhez-

  • Először menjen a Fejlesztők lapot a szalagján.
  • Ezután válassza ki Visual Basic a Kód: csoport.

  • Ennek eredményeképpen megnyílik a VBA ablak. Most válassza ki a Beillesztés lapot, és válassza ki a Modul a legördülő menüből.

  • Ezután menj a modulba, és írd le a következő kódot.
 'Ez a kód létrehozza a címkéket az Excelben Sub Createlabels() Application.Run "AskForColumn" Cells.Select Selection.RowHeight = 75.75 Selection.ColumnWidth = 34.14 With Selection .HorizontalAlignment = xlCenter .VerticalAlignment = xlBottom .WrapText = True .Orientation = 0 .AddIndent = False .IndentLevel = 0 .ShrinkToFit = False .ReadingOrder = xlContext .MergeCells = False End With With Selection.HorizontalAlignment = xlCenter .VerticalAlignment = xlCenter .WrapText = True .Orientation = 0 .AddIndent = False .IndentLevel = 0 .ShrinkToFit = False .ReadingOrder = xlContext .MergeCells = False End With End Sub Sub AskForColumn() Dim refrg As Range Dim vrb As Long Dim dat As Long Set refrg = Cells(Rows.Count, 1).End(xlUp) dat = 1 On Error Resume Next incolno = InputBox("Enter Number ofColumns Desired") For vrb = 1 To refrg.Row Step incolno Cells(dat, "A").Resize(1, incolno).Value = _ Application.Transpose(Cells(vrb, "A").Resize(incolno, 1)) dat = dat + 1 Next Range(Cells(dat, "A"), Cells(refrg.Row, "A")).ClearContents End Sub 

🔎 Kód Magyarázat

Ebben a VBA-kódban két rész vagy alrész van - a CreateLabel sub és a AskForColumn Először elmagyarázzuk, hogy mi történik az AskForColumn alprogramban, majd áttérünk a CreateLabel alprogramra, hogy elmagyarázzuk, hogyan működik a kód.

1. rész:

A jobb megértés érdekében a részt különböző szakaszokra osztottuk. Nézze meg az ábrát a megbeszélés végén.

👉 1. szakasz: Ez a szakasz az alrendszer nevét adja meg AskForColumn .

👉 2. szakasz: Ebben a szakaszban három változót - refrg, vrb és data - deklaráltunk.

👉 3. szakasz: Ebben a szakaszban a refrg és az adatok értékeit állítottuk be.

👉 4. szakasz: Ezen a ponton a kód egy beviteli mezőt jelenít meg a táblázatkezelőben.

👉 5. szakasz: Ebben a szakaszban egy A oldalon. ciklus fut le a beviteli mezőbe beírt számra.

👉 6. szakasz: A kód ezen szakasza most átméretezi a cellákat.

👉 7. szakasz: Végül ez a szakasz törli az extra tartalmakat.

2. rész:

Az előző részhez hasonlóan ezt az alrészletet is különböző részekre osztottuk. Kövesse a tárgyalás végén található ábrát a vizuális részhez.

👉 1. szakasz: A kódnak ez a része deklarálja az alnevet Createlabels .

👉 2. szakasz: Ez a parancs az előző alprogramot futtatja a kód ezen pontján.

👉 3. szakasz: Ez a rész minden egyes cellát a VBA Sejtek ingatlan.

3. lépés: VBA kód futtatása

A kód beírása után zárja be a VBA ablakot. A kód futtatásához kövesse a következő lépéseket.

  • Először menjen a Fejlesztő lapot a szalagján.
  • Másodszor, válassza ki Makrók a Kód: csoport.

  • Most a Makró mezőben válassza a Createlables a Makró neve .

  • Ezután kattintson a Fuss .
  • Ezután válassza ki a kívánt oszlopok számát. Mi a bemutatóhoz 3-t választunk. Ezután kattintson a OK .

A táblázat mostantól automatikusan így fog kinézni.

A címkék mostantól nyomtatásra készek az Excelben, a Word használata nélkül.

Bővebben: Címkék nyomtatása Excelből a Wordben (egyszerű lépésekkel)

4. lépés: Egyéni margók beállítása

A címkék nyomtatásához a megfelelő margókat kell beállítanunk a nyomtatott laphoz. Ehhez a megfelelő méretet úgy kell kiválasztanunk, hogy az ne befolyásolja a címke pozícióját, és ne veszélyeztesse a lapon lévő címkéket. Az egyéni margók beállításához kövesse az alábbi lépéseket.

  • Először is, menjen a Oldal elrendezése lapot a szalagján.
  • Ezután válassza ki a Oldal beállítása gombot az ábrán látható módon. Ezt minden csoport jobb alsó sarkában találja.

  • Ennek eredményeként a Oldal beállítása mező fog felugrani. Most menj a Margins lapot.
  • Ezután válassza ki a kívánt margóhosszúságot a nyomtatott oldalhoz. Mi a következőket választottuk.

  • Ha végzett, kattintson a OK .

5. lépés: A nyomtatáshoz szükséges méretezési beállítások kiválasztása

A címkék nyomtatásánál is fontos a megfelelő méretezés. Például, amit eddig csináltunk, az így nyomtatja ki az oldalt.

Ami természetesen nem a mi célunk. Tehát egy oldalra kell helyeznünk a lapot. Ehhez...

  • Először is, lépjen a nyomtatási előnézet részbe a Ctrl+P a billentyűzeten.
  • A nézet bal alsó sarkában a következőket találja Beállítások Ez alatt találja a Méretezés opciók a végén.

  • Most kattintson a méretezés opcióra, és válassza a Fit Sheet egy oldalon a legördülő menüből.

A címkék méretezése ezen a ponton befejeződik.

Bővebben: Címkék nyomtatása Excelben (2 gyors módja)

6. lépés: Táblázat nyomtatása

Amíg még mindig a nyomtatási előnézeti képernyőn van, kattintson a Nyomtatás a nézet bal felső részén.

Kattintson rá, és ez az összes címkét kinyomtatja az Excelben, a Word segítsége nélkül.

Emlékezetes dolgok

👉 A VBA kód futtatása előtt győződjön meg róla, hogy az összes címke a cellánál kezdődik. A1 .

👉 Nyomtatás előtt válassza ki a megfelelő margót és méretezést, hogy az összes címke elférjen az oldalon. Ellenkező esetben előfordulhat, hogy néhányat levágnak.

👉 A VBA-kódok műveletei visszafordíthatatlanok. Ezért győződjön meg róla, hogy a szükséges adatokról biztonsági mentést készített, mielőtt futtatna egyet.

Következtetés

Ezeket a lépéseket kellett követnie ahhoz, hogy címkéket nyomtasson Excelben a Microsoft Word használata vagy összevonása nélkül. Remélhetőleg most már képes címkéket nyomtatni Excelben Word nélkül. Remélem, hasznosnak és informatívnak találta ezt az útmutatót. Ha bármilyen kérdése vagy javaslata van, ossza meg velünk az alábbi megjegyzésekben.

További ilyen útmutatókért látogasson el a Exceldemy.com .

Hugh West nagy tapasztalattal rendelkező Excel-oktató és elemző, több mint 10 éves tapasztalattal az iparágban. Számvitel és pénzügy szakos alapdiplomát, valamint üzleti adminisztrációból mesterképzést szerzett. Hugh szenvedélye a tanítás, és egyedülálló tanítási megközelítést dolgozott ki, amely könnyen követhető és érthető. Az Excelben szerzett szakértői tudása világszerte több ezer diáknak és szakembernek segített abban, hogy készségeiket és karrierjüket kiválóan teljesítsék. Hugh blogján keresztül megosztja tudását a világgal, ingyenes Excel-oktatóanyagokat és online képzéseket kínálva, hogy segítse az egyéneket és a vállalkozásokat teljes potenciáljuk kibontakoztatásában.